The present invention relates to a novel bicomponent fiber, a nonwoven fabric comprising the novel bicomponent fiber, and a physiological article made therefrom. The bicomponent fiber contains a polyethylene-based resin that forms at least a portion of the fiber surface continuously in the longitudinal direction and also has a comonomer partition coefficient of at least about 45, a recrystallization temperature of 85 ° C. to 110 ° C., about 15 at 0.1 rad / sec. And polyethylene based resins having a tan delta value of from 50 to 50, and a composite viscosity of 1400 Pa.sec or less at 0.1 rad / sec. The nonwoven fabric comprising the novel bicomponent fiber according to the present invention is not only excellent in flexibility, but also high in strength and high in throughput, so that it can be produced on a commercial scale with low energy and low energy. |
